Warsaw vs La Rioja Climate & Distance Between

Argentina flag
  • The distance between Warsaw, Poland and La Rioja, Argentina is approximately 12,400 km or 7,706 mi.
  • To reach Warsaw in this distance one would set out from La Rioja bearing 41.2°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Warsaw bearing 69.4° or ENE .
  • Warsaw has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as La Rioja has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
  • Warsaw is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as La Rioja is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 13 °C (23.4°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.8 °C (8.6°F) more in Warsaw.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 153.4 mm (6 in) more which is equivalent to 153.4 l/m² (3.76 US gal/ft²) or 1,534,000 l/ha (163,995 US gal/ac) more. About 1 3/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 22° lower in Warsaw than in La Rioja.
  • Relative humidity levels are 18.3% higher.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 7.7°C (13.9°F) lower.
